Job Responsibilities:

Utilizing AutoCAD Civil 3D for design and drafting

Project Management to include schedule budge personnel and resources

Business development and relationship management for public and private clients

Coordination and supervision of multiple crews and survey CAD technicians on daytoday operations

Perform other work as directed including assisting survey manager with estimates and proposals preparing field packets and compiling deliverables in CAD

Creation of boundary topographic and easement maps

Assist engineering & surveying management with requested assignments

Job Qualifications:

Professional Land Surveyor (PLS) required. North Carolina and/or South Carolina PLS license are preferred

Must have experience building business relationships with current and potential client

Must have experience with Easement/ Rightof Way Surveys Plats ALTAs boundaries property descriptions and topographic survey

Experience with CAD and survey computation software including Civil3D Carlson Survey and Trimble Business Center

Field experience operating survey equipment (GPS Total Station Scan Station sUAS)
